Luke Bryan Is Country's Highest-Paid Star

  • Luke Bryan takes top spot from Garth Brooks
Thanks to touring, endorsements and a new role on "American Idol," Luke Bryan tops Forbes' 2018 list of country music's highest-paid stars, reports The Tennesssean.

Bryan's estimated earnings of $52 million puts him at No. 1 over Garth Brooks, who's topped the list for last three years since embarking on his comeback tour. Brooks now sits at No. 2 with an estimated $45.5 million, followed by Kenny Chesney ($37 million), Zac Brown Band ($31 million) and Blake Shelton ($28 million).

Not unlike the country radio charts, the list is almost exclusively populated by male performers. Dolly Parton is the lone woman on the list at No. 10, thanks in part to her Dollywood empire.

Florida Georgia Line ($27 million), Jason Aldean ($23 million), Toby Keith ($22 million) and Brad Paisley ($20 million) round out the 2018 list.

Bryan could very well top the list for years to come: He's recently expanded his empire with the opening of his own bar on Nashville's Lower Broadway, Luke's 32 Bridge Food + Drink.

To formulate their list, Forbes looked at touring numbers from Pollstar, Bandsintown and Songkick, as well as record sales data from Nielsen, while performing independent research on outside business ventures and endorsement deals. Our estimates represent pretax income from June 1, 2017 through June 1, 2018; fees for managers, agents and lawyers are not deducted.
